- 13
- 0
- 约4.41万字
- 约 45页
- 2017-01-20 发布于重庆
- 举报
唐策善數据结构答案用C语言描述
第二章 线性表(参考答案)
?
在以下习题解答中,假定使用如下类型定义:
(1)顺序存储结构:
#define MAXSIZE 1024
typedef int ElemType;// 实际上,ElemType可以是任意类型
typedef struct
{ ElemType data[MAXSIZE];
int last; // last表示终端结点在向量中的位置
}sequenlist;
(2)链式存储结构(单链表)
typedef struct node
{ElemType data;
struct node *next;
}linklist;
(3)链式存储结构(双链表)
typedef struct node
{ElemType data;
struct node *prior,*next;
}dlinklist;
(4)静态链表
typedef struct
{ElemType data;
int next;
}node;
node sa[MAXSIZE];
?
2.1 头指针:指向链表的指针。因为对链表的所有操均需从头指针开始,即头指针具有标识链表的作用,所以链表的名字往往用头指针来标识。如:链表的头指针是la,往往简称为“链表la”。
头结点:为了链表操作统一,在链表第一元素结点(称为首元结点,或首结点)之前增加的
您可能关注的文档
- 員工管理系统Java课程设计.doc
- 員工绩效考核管理办法(合同到期人员).doc
- 員工绩效考核管理办法.doc
- 員工绩效评价指标体系的权变设计与应用.doc
- 員工考勤休假管理办法.doc
- 員工考勤管理制度(北京某公司).doc
- 員工职业生涯规划(福科多).doc
- 員工职业生涯规划与管理实施方案.doc
- 員工职业生涯规划工作方案.doc
- 員工职业通道与晋升管理办法.doc
- 融合多模态信息的初中英语智能阅读comprehension评测系统构建教学研究课题报告.docx
- 2026年公装设计行业未来趋势报告.docx
- 2026年广东省湛江市辅警协警招聘考试参考试题及答案解析.docx
- 乐山市犍为县2025-2026学年第二学期三年级语文期中考试卷(部编版含答案).docx
- 跨学科教学活动中人工智能辅助的跨学科思维培养策略研究教学研究课题报告.docx
- 小课题研究李白诗歌赏析.docx
- 2026年冷链物流行业农产品加工企业供应链优化报告.docx
- 尾矿库安全现状评价报告.docx
- 2026年大数据行业关键零部件研发动态报告.docx
- 部编版八年级语文下册古诗词默写合集.doc
原创力文档

文档评论(0)